Property Report
This mid-terrace house in Cirencester, GL7 1DZ, was built between 1967-1975. It features fully double-glazed windows and has a pitched roof with 200mm loft insulation. The property has a gas central heating system and is energy rated 'D'. The floor area is approximately 88 square meters, and it has 4 heated rooms. The current running costs are £978 and the energy cost savings are £589 per year. It was last sold in 2015 for £162,500. - Based on our analysis, this property has a HomeScore of 732 out of 999.
